Anna Caterina Antonacci was born on April 5, 1961. She is a soprano from Italy. Her roles have been that are part of the Baroque repertoire and also belcanto. She was mezzo-soprano over a period of time, particularly performing her role in the Rossini canon. Antonacci is a Bologna-trained singer that made her Arezzo debut in the role of Rosina, in 1986.
